We are seeking a Senior Architect with strong Revit skills and proven experience across RIBA Stages 3–5 to join the growing architectural team of a mid-sized multidisciplinary consultancy in London.
This is an exciting opportunity to lead a large, high-profile scheme through Stages 2–5, working within a respected multidisciplinary consultancy that has fully embraced hybrid working and offers a supportive, forward-thinking environment.
Why Join Them?- Respected consultancy with a medium-sized team and an architectural department of ~40 people
- Multidisciplinary environment with exposure to diverse project typologies
- Hybrid working – 2 days per week from home
- Flexible hours and excellent work-life balance
- Great social culture and supportive team environment
- Career progression mapped out – clear pathway to Associate and Associate Director level
- Proven track record of internal promotion – 2 current Architectural Directors were promoted from within
- Proficiency in Revit
- Experience leading projects and being client-facing across RIBA Stages 3–5 (commercial project experience highly beneficial)
- Background as a Senior Architect, Project Architect, or Associate within an architectural practice or multidisciplinary consultancy
- Experience in mentoring and overseeing junior staff
- ARB registration not required, but a solid architectural background is essential
